Basement Stabilization in Shelton, WA
Basement stabilization services help homeowners address issues related to foundation settlement, shifting, or uneven floors that can compromise the safety and integrity of a property. These services typically involve techniques such as underpinning, pier installation, or wall reinforcement to provide additional support and prevent further movement. Projects often include stabilizing bowing or cracking basement walls, leveling uneven flooring, or reinforcing foundations affected by soil movement or moisture changes. Property owners considering stabilization should understand the specific causes of their basement issues and the types of solutions available to ensure long-term stability.
Before requesting basement stabilization, homeowners usually want to understand the scope of work involved, the materials used, and the expected outcomes. It’s important to know whether the project will require excavation, wall reinforcement, or pier installation, and how these methods will address the underlying causes of the problem. Clarifying the potential impact on daily living during the work and the maintenance needed afterward can also help property owners make informed decisions. Proper assessment and planning are essential to ensure that the stabilization effectively restores safety and stability to the basement space.

Common Basement Stabilization Jobs
Basement Stabilization - prevents foundation settling and structural damage caused by soil movement.
Wall Reinforcement - stabilizes basement walls to prevent cracking and bowing.
Soil Stabilization - improves soil conditions around the foundation to reduce shifting.
Piering and Underpinning - provides support to lift and stabilize sinking basement floors.
Drainage Solutions - manages water flow to reduce soil pressure and moisture issues.
Crack Repair - seals and reinforces basement walls to prevent further damage.
Basement Stabilization Questions
What is basement stabilization? Basement stabilization involves reinforcing and supporting the foundation to prevent or repair settling, cracking, or shifting issues in the basement structure.
When is basement stabilization needed? It is typically required when signs like uneven floors, wall cracks, or water intrusion appear due to shifting or settling of the foundation.
What methods are used for basement stabilization? Common methods include underpinning, wall anchors, and soil stabilization to improve foundation support and prevent further movement.
How can basement stabilization benefit property owners? It helps maintain the structural integrity of the home, reduces the risk of damage, and preserves the value of the property over time.
